"Iyanu, the West African"–the animated series from Lion Forge Entertainment and Youneek Studios has earned the MIP Africa Inclusive Lens Award in the Older Kids Category. The honor recognizes the series for its bold storytelling, cultural authenticity, and commitment to inclusive representation.

"Iyanu" is produced by Lion Forge Entertainment under the leadership of David Steward II (Founder & CEO) and Stephanie Sperber (President and Chief Creative Officer). It was created by Roye Okupe, who also serves as executive producer and showrunner. Iyanu is streamed in over 44 countries in Africa, through Showmax, which has championed Iyanu across the continent and helped expand its reach.

The award follows the debut of "Iyanu: The Age of Wonders", the first of two planned animated feature-length films, which premiered August 30, 2025, on Cartoon Network and is now streaming on HBO Max and ITVx, and coming September 26 to Showmax.

The series was an immediate breakout cross-platform success, debuting as the number one series among kids on Cartoon Network and a Top 10 Kids & Family series on HBO Max.

Iyanu features an all-African voice cast led by award-winning actress Serah Johnson as Iyanu, alongside African Movie Academy Awards (AMAA) winner and Vogue US cover star Adesua Etomi-Wellington, three-time AMAA nominee Stella Damasus, multi-award-winner Blossom Chukwujekwu, and Shaffy Bello ("The Black Book").
